Collection Contractor's Use of Facilities and Areas. The parties anticipate that Member <br /> 7 Agencies will enter into franchise agreements with a Collection Contractor. The <br /> 8 Authority will allow the Collection Contractor to make use of the Shoreway Center, as <br /> 9 described in this section and Attachment 5. The Collection Contractor will have the <br /> 10 exclusive right to occupy and use the northeast parcel of the Shoreway Center <br /> 11 designated "Collections Yard/Collections Operations Area" on Attachment 5, as well as <br /> 12 the buildings and facilities located in this area. The Collection Contractor shall also <br /> 13 have exclusive use of approximately 21,130 square feet of office space designated as <br /> 14 "Existing Admin" on Attachment 5, together with the adjacent parking area. <br /> 15 D. Shared Use Areas. In addition, there are areas of the Shoreway Center that Contrac�or <br /> 16 and the Collection Contractor will need to share. The areas of shared utilization <br /> 17 include: entry/exit access roads; the fueling area; a bay in the smaller maintenance <br /> 18 building which Contractor may use; and the parking area behind the Transfer Station. <br /> 19 The Collection Contractor shall have priority to use of fueling facilities; Contractor shall <br /> 20 cooperate with the Collection Contractor in the use of other shared areas in order to <br /> 21 minimize interference with its operations. If there is a dispute between the Contractor <br /> 22 and the Collection Contractor over the shared use areas, the Authority will make a <br /> 23 determination as to the extent of use by each, which determination shall be final and <br /> 24 binding on each. <br /> 25 Each contractor using the Shoreway Center will pay for costs associated with its use. In <br /> 26 cases in which there is a single meter (e.g., water and sewer), the costs will be <br /> 27 allocated as the Contractor and the Collsction Contractor agree. If they are unable to <br /> 28 agree, the Authority will make a determination, which determination shall be final and <br /> 29 binding on each. <br /> 30 E. Other Contractors Temporarilv On Site. Contractor is aware that upon the <br /> 31 Commencement Date, (1) a general civil construction contractor will be working at the <br /> 32 Shoreway Center, and (2) a separate supplier/contractor will be installing recycling <br /> 33 equipment in the MRF. Contractor will conduct its operations so as to avoid interfering <br /> 34 with the work of either of these contractors. <br /> 35 5.06 PERMITS <br /> 36 A. The Authority will obtain those new permits and renew those existing permits listed as <br /> 37 its responsibility on Attachment 6. <br /> 38 B. If new operating permits and approvals (or amendments to the permits and <br /> 39 approvals obtained by the Authority) become necessary by virtue of Contractor's <br /> 40 operations or changes in operations, Contractor shall obtain them. The Authority will <br /> 41 assist the Contractor in obtaining permits provided that the operations which give rise to <br /> 42 the need for them are in compliance with this Agreement. Contractor shall submit a <br /> 43 draft of all applications for operating permits (and for subsequent renewals or <br /> 44 modifications thereot� to the Authority for its review and approval prior to filing an <br /> 45 application with the permitting agency(ies). Contractor shall keep the Authority fully <br /> 46 informed at all times on the status of all permit applications. Contractor shall apply for <br /> 47 permits in its own name or in the name of the Authority, as directed by the Authority. <br /> Operating Agreement for Shoreway Center <br /> Page - 12 - 7/30/09 <br />
